Obsessed with the decor, told my husband it was like a manic dream sequence set in the 80’s. Rainbow floating lanterns and bright pink walls. Also the menu items are named after 70’s and 80’s pop icons - pretty fun!
My husband had some sort of pb&jelly shake and I got the vegan mint chocolate chip. Husband downed his shake rather quickly, and I cannot remember the last time I had mint chocolate chip ice cream! I cannot have dairy anymore so last time I had dairy ice cream was probably more than a decade ago. I asked the owner (?) what base they use and he said coconut cream! Usually you can tell because coconut has a pretty distinct flavor (which I don’t mind but some do) and I’ve tried every dairy alternative ice cream under the sun and when I tell you this tasted like the mint chocolate chip I remember as a kid, I’m not kidding!! He was very sweet and seemed happy I asked.
